Points are awarded for bolas that wrap completely around a
ladder rung. 3 points for the top rung, 2 points for the middle
rung, and 1 point for the bottom rung. One team scores at the
end of each round. The score is taken as the difference of each
team’s points for that round. For example: Team A had one
bola around the middle rung (2 points) and one bola around the
top rung (3 points) for a total of 5 points; Team B had two bolas
round the bottom rung (1 point each = 2 points). The score for
this round is 5 – 2 = 3 points for Team A. The team that scored
the last round begins tossing the next round.
The team that scores exactly 21 points at the end of a round
wins. If any team goes over 21 points at the end of a round,
their points do not count for said round and play continues.
